Event Description
Prepare for National Moth Week by joining Stephen Mason, curatorial assistant in entomology, to learn about one of the most diverse and successful organisms on Earth: moths.
Following an introduction to insects in general, we’ll explore the diversity of moths, specifically those found locally. We’ll take a peek at the Lepidoptera specimens housed in the Academy's historic Entomology Collection and learn about field collection and pinning methods.
National Moth Week offers everyone, everywhere a unique opportunity to become a citizen scientist and contribute data about moths. For more information on National Moth Week events, visit http://nationalmothweek.org/.
